0.50 mm (.0197") Pitch Systems

Micro Blade & Beam systems in a variety of stack heights and orientations for flexible stacking.

FEATURES

  • Basic blade & beam system
  • Low profile systems available
  • Available up to 300 I/Os
  • Several meet E.L.P.™ (Extended Life Product™) standards
  • Hermaphroditic connectors available
  • Various standard positions available up to 300
  • Vertical and right-angle styles available

LSHM

0.50 mm Razor Beam™ High-Speed Hermaphroditic Terminal/Socket Strip, Optional Shielding

Features
  • Ten stack height options from 5 mm to 12 mm
  • Shielded option for EMI protection
  • Mating and unmating forces approximately 4-6x greater than typical micro pitch connectors
  • Self-mating system reduces inventory cost
  • Up to 100 I/Os
  • Parallel, perpendicular and coplanar systems
  • Audible click when mated
  • Lubricated option available
